In this role you will perform tasks at a country level associated with clinical research site activation activities in accordance with applicable local and/or international regulations, standard operating procedures, project requirements and contractual/budgetary guidelines.
Your responsibilities might include:
- Serve as Single Point of Contact in assigned studies for investigative sites, RSU Team Lead, Clinical Operations, Feasibility, Site Identification, Project Management and the client.
- Ensure adherence to standard operating procedures (SOPs), work instructions, quality of designated deliverables and to project timelines.
- Perform Regulatory, Start-up and Maintenance activities according to applicable regulations, SOPs and work instructions.
- Review, prepare and negotiate site contracts and budgets with sites. Prepare site regulatory documents, reviewing for completeness and accuracy. Perform quality control of documents provided by sites.
- Complete and submit approval request documents to Local Regulatory and Ethical Committees. Ensure regulatory documents and approvals are granted, IP Release authorized and specific project deliverables are completed.
- Review, track and follow up the progress, the approval and execution of documents, including contracts, regulatory, ethics ICF and IP Release documents, in line with project timelines.
- Ensure accurate completion and maintenance of internal systems, databases and tracking tools with project specific information.
- Review, establish and agree on project planning and project timelines. Ensure overall project efficiency and adherence to project timelines. Ensure monitoring measures are in place and implement contingency plan as needed.
- Review and provide feedback to management on site performance metrics.
